Too Easy Peach Cobbler Recipe

submitted by reader Addine Stringer of Glimer, TX

Ingredients
1 29-ounce can sliced peaches, drained
5 slices white bread
1 1/2 cups sugar
2 tablespoons flour
1 egg, beaten
1 stick margarine, melted
Instructions
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Place fruit in baking dish (8-by-8 inches, or larger). Cut crust from bread and cut each slice into five strips. Place strips over peaches. Mix sugar, flour, egg, and margarine. Blend well, and pour over bread strips. Bake 35 to 45 minutes or until golden brown.
